03a1935 Ticket 49545 - final substring extended filter search returns invalid result

Authored and Committed by tbordaz 6 years ago
    Ticket 49545 - final substring extended filter search returns invalid result
    
    Bug Description:
        During a search (using extended filter with final substring), the server
        checks the filter before returning the matching entries.
        When checking the attribute value against the filter, it
        uses the wrong value.
    
    Fix Description:
        Make suree it uses the right portion of the attribute value, in order
        to generate the keys to compare.
    
    https://pagure.io/389-ds-base/issue/49545
    
    Reviewed by: Ludwig Krispenz
    
    Platforms tested: F26
    
    Flag Day: no
    
    Doc impact: no